Ohio's climate means heating and cooling systems work hard. Cold winters stress furnaces and electric heaters. Hot, humid summers push air conditioners to their limits. These systems often require attention from skilled electricians. Older homes in Ohio can have outdated wiring that needs upgrades to handle modern power demands safely. This can involve inspecting and replacing old panels and circuits. Permits and licensing are handled at the local level in Ohio. This means requirements can vary slightly from city to city. Do electricians do HVAC?

While electricians handle all the wiring for HVAC systems, they typically don't perform the mechanical repairs on the units themselves. Our expertise focuses on the electrical components. This includes the power supply, thermostats, and safety controls for your heating and cooling in Ohio.

What exactly is an electrician?

An electrician is a tradesperson who installs and maintains electrical systems. This includes wiring in homes and businesses. They ensure power flows safely and efficiently. In Ohio, they work on everything from new installations to repairs and upgrades.

What are the job prospects for electricians in Ohio?

Job opportunities for electricians in Ohio are often tied to new construction and home renovations. The state's diverse climate also drives demand for HVAC electrical work. As homes age, electrical upgrades become necessary, creating ongoing needs for skilled professionals across the state.
